1. Imam Square (Naqsh-e Jahan)

A UNESCO World Heritage site featuring an impressive architectural complex with the Imam Mosque, Sheikh Lotfollah Mosque, and Ali Qapu Palace.
  • Historical Significance: Offers a glimpse into Persia's rich history and Islamic architecture.
  • Photography Opportunities: Beautiful, Instagrammable backdrop for family photos.
  • Cultural Immersion: Learn about Persian art and traditions while exploring the square.

4. Jameh Mosque of Esfahan

An impressive mosque complex dating back to the Sassanid era, showcasing various architectural styles.
  • Historical Importance: One of the oldest mosques in Iran with a rich history.
  • Architectural Diversity: Showcases various architectural styles, including Seljuk, Ilkhanid, Safavid, and Qajar.

6. Si-o-Seh Bridge (Bridge of 33 Arches)

A historical bridge with 33 arches crossing the Zayandeh River.
  • Engineering Marvel: An engineering marvel showcasing ancient construction techniques.
  • Photography Opportunities: Beautiful architecture and river views provide excellent photo opportunities.
  • Historical Significance: Constructed during the Safavid dynasty, it has stood the test of time.
